Why Commercial Garden Maintenance Matters

A high-quality landscape is an extension of your company’s professionalism. An unkempt exterior can subconsciously signal neglect to customers and clients, while a well-maintained, sustainable landscape communicates care and attention to detail.

We believe that a landscape’s success is deeply dependent on plant-out rates, strategic coverage, and sustainable planting that creates an impactful, all-year-round effect.

Key Benefits of Expert Landscape Care

  • Enhanced Curb Appeal: Consistent, professional maintenance elevates the look of your property, significantly improving first impressions for visitors.
  • Asset Protection: Regular care preserves the health of expensive plant material and irrigation systems, preventing costly replacements.
  • Sustainability: Proper horticultural practices—such as correct pruning, weeding, and soil management—reduce long-term water consumption and maintenance labor.
  • Safety and Compliance: Well-maintained paths and clear lines of sight are essential for maintaining a safe environment for your employees and clients.

Jo-Anne Hilliar of Landscape Design Consultants International

Landscape Design Consultants International is owned and managed by Jo-Anne Hilliar, a professionally trained Landscape Designer who qualified with a Garden and Landscape Design Diploma through the University of Natal in 1990. In 2005 the company shifted its operational focus to offer landscape design consulting expertise in managing, overseeing and auditing expansive commercial, industrial and environmental sites in South Africa and internationally.
